FACULTY OF D. H. S. GILES YEOMANS NEWTON A. B. Trinity 1916 University of Bordeaux, France, 1919 VERA MYRTLE WIGGIN S A. B. Trinity 1919 JANICE BELLAMY LEARY Meredith 1915-1917 GLADYS DARE WEST Flora McDonald 1912-1916 MARY EDNA WILSON N. C. College for Women 1917 VIRGINIA DARE PADRICK East Carolina Teachers Training School 11
